Output 58ec66c0835f30b57d6aa47a8cf0c0ebae62a842099b2e12a47c18026a4ba7c0:1

value
12439299
script pubkey
OP_0 OP_PUSHBYTES_20 318f150ecd29df1e6c64c2ad9032604b169ee24a
address
ltc1qxx832rkd9803umryc2keqvnqfvtfacj2wrtgex
transaction
58ec66c0835f30b57d6aa47a8cf0c0ebae62a842099b2e12a47c18026a4ba7c0
spent
true